The 74ABT377CMTCX belongs to the category of integrated circuits (ICs).
This IC is commonly used in digital electronic systems for various applications, including data storage and manipulation.
The 74ABT377CMTCX is available in a compact surface-mount package. The specific package type may vary depending on the manufacturer.
The essence of the 74ABT377CMTCX lies in its ability to store and manipulate digital data efficiently within electronic systems.

The 74ABT377CMTCX functions by storing data from the input pins and retaining it until a new value is received. The clock pulse input (CP) controls the timing of data storage and retrieval. When enabled, the IC transfers the stored data to the corresponding output pins. The output enable input (OE) allows for enabling or disabling the outputs as required.
